Design work to begin on U2 Tower
The Dublin Docklands Authority has announced that it has appointed a number of consultants to begin design work on the U2 Tower.
The landmark development on the Grand Canal Dock will house U2's new recording studios.
The design, which was chosen from over 500 entries in an architectural competition, features a unique twisting tower. The top two floors of the tower will contain the exclusive recording studios for the band.
Gráinne Hollywood, Director of Property, Docklands Authority, said, "The U2 Tower will provide a unique and remarkable icon for the Docklands and the city."
"The project has received interest from a range of high calibre consultants. We are delighted to have appointed companies with such extensive international experience and expertise in their individual areas," she said.
The appointed consultants are Arup Consulting Engineers (Façade Engineer), Buro Happold (Fire Safety Consultant), Arup Consulting Engineers (M&E Engineer), Dennis Rooney Associates (Project Supervisor Design Stage), PKS David Langdon (Quantity Surveyors) and McCarthy Hyder (Structural Engineers).
Additional consultants are due to be appointed in the areas of Project Management, Acoustics, Lighting, and Build-ability.
Burdon Dunne Craig Henry of Dublin were appointed architects of the tower in 2004.
